Immediate comparisons to Aussie indie-heavyweights the Jezabels, "Animals" is a beautifully atmospheric indie rock track. Building effortlessly, with so many wonderful yet complex and perfectly produced layers it had me hugging my headphones for more. Ceilings manage to layer aspects of pure joy with a fusion of depth and undercover darkness and with every listen I hear something new, as the complexities continue to surface. Holly’s vocals seem to add this wonderful air of mystery and intrigue and had me chasing the true meaning behind the “Twilight Hours”. I cannot wait to hear more.

Im always honest in these reviews but I usually keep a little something in the back pocket... but in this case I'm holding nothing back. Hannah's vocals make me weak at the knees! The whole track is this killer combination of that dirty yet slightly sweet guitar sound that moves through you with that classic indie-rock finesse. I honestly cannot wait to see this track live and to have more "Middle Kids" grace my ears!
